Famed college basketball coach Mark Few -- who's led Gonzaga to two Final Fours -- has been cited for DUI ... after he allegedly drove with a BAC of .120 in Idaho on Monday.

The Coeur d'Alene Police Department said in a report, obtained by TMZ Sports, that officers pulled over the 58-year-old after he was "driving erratic and speeding" in a Cadillac Escalade.

According to the docs, Few showed "several signs of intoxication" during the stop ... and after refusing to complete field sobriety tests, he ultimately blew a .119 and a .120 -- 1.5 times the legal limit of .08.

Police added it all went down at around 8 PM, roughly 30 miles from Gonzaga's Spokane, Wash. campus, on the Labor Day holiday.

Few and Gonzaga both have yet to comment publicly on the incident.

Few has made a legendary run as head man at Gonzaga since taking over the program in 1999 -- piling up a career record of 630-125.

He was named AP Coach of the Year in 2017 and has been named WCC Coach of the Year 14 times.

LaMarcus Aldridge Cleared For NBA Comeback After Retiring Due To Health Condition

Published

LaMarcus Aldridge is poised to make a big return to the hardwood -- the 7-time All-Star has received medical clearance to play in the NBA again ... this, after retiring due to a health condition.

Remember, the 36-year-old abruptly retired in April ... after he experienced an irregular heartbeat following a game against the L.A. Lakers.

As it turns out, LA was diagnosed with Wolff-Parkinson-White syndrome in 2006 ... but was able to play his entire 15-year career with the condition without issue.

After sitting out the rest of the 2020-21 season, Aldridge is free to continue his career ... and according to Shams Charania, the Brooklyn Nets are frontrunners to bring him back.

It's great news for Aldridge, who previously opened up on his struggles with retirement.

"I’ve been depressed, and I’m trying to figure out how to navigate through not competing on the floor, learning not to be depressed," Aldridge -- the #2 overall pick in 2006 -- said back in June.

"I still love basketball. I still feel like I have a lot to give. But, even now, I’m still trying to find myself. When you go from doing something you love for so long and you lose it overnight, it’s a shock."

Aldridge has played for the Trail Blazers, Spurs and Nets during his career ... averaging 19 points and 8 rebounds a game.

Joel Embiid I Don't Want Ben Simmons Traded ... We Can Win A Title

Published

Joel Embiid does NOT want Ben Simmons shipped out of Philly -- despite the fact the star PG had a horrific postseason and reportedly wants to be traded -- saying the All-Star duo can win a 'chip if they stay together.

"I love playing with Ben. Stats don’t lie. He’s an amazing player and we all didn’t get the job done," Embiid says.

"It’s on me personally. I hope everyone is back cuz we know we’re good enough to win."

Of course, 25-year-old Simmons seriously struggled last season, especially in the playoffs, when the Sixers lost Game 7 at home to the Atlanta Hawks ... with a trip to the Conference Finals on the line.

Simmons averaged a career-low in points (14.3), rebounds (7.2) and assists (6.9) in 2020-2021. He averaged 11.9 points per game in the playoffs. On the other hand, Embiid dropped over 28 points per game during the regular season and playoffs.

Ben reportedly recently told Philly brass he wants out of the City of Brotherly Love ... a plan 27-year-old Embiid ain't with.

That's important because there are rumors Joel and Ben have big beef ... and the fracture is part of the reason the former #1 overall pick wants out.

In fact, USA Today reported the "Simmons-Embiid rift has been escalating" ... and the team is now forced to pick between the players 'cause they can't co-exist together.

But, Embiid is clearly calling BS ... and wants to keep the squad together.

Actress Allyssa Brooke's teenage son was viciously attacked on a basketball court ... and it was all filmed by other kids who just stood by and laughed.

You see Allyssa's son, Nick, driving the lane before he's shoved to the ground. Nick quickly gets up to confront the guy who committed the flagrant foul but he's pushed ... and then, someone comes out of nowhere and punches him in the face.

Nick suffered a broken jaw in 3 places, a severe concussion and whiplash. When he got to the hospital, a baseball-sized lump had formed on the back of his head ... prompting concerns from doctors that there might be internal bleeding in his brain.

Allyssa -- whose acting credits include "Stranger Things," "Ozark" and "Queen of the South" -- told 11Alive she spent Nick's 17th birthday feeding him liquids through a syringe because his jaw's been wired shut for 6 weeks.

Allyssa's angry at those who found joy in the beatdown. She said, "I don't expect everybody to be a hero and run in to save the day if that's not your style. But, to laugh and applaud, and cheer, that's not humanity."

Nick's got a long road of recovery ahead. Once his jaw's unwired, Allyssa says he'll need additional weeks of bands to strengthen and retrain his bite. He also faces 6 months to a year of wearing braces to realign his teeth ... several of which she says were twisted out of place.

As for the attackers ... the kid who broke Nick's jaw has been charged with assault as a juvenile. But, Allyssa says the kids who filmed the incident should also be brought to justice. She has since started a Change.org petition toward that end.

Dell Curry Sonya Cheated On Me W/ Ex-NFL Player

Published | Updated

Dell Curry says his estranged wife, Sonya, cheated on him with a former New England Patriots tight end ... and then lied to him about it.

It's all spelled out in court docs, obtained by TMZ Sports, in which Steph Curry's father says Sonya is, and has been, dating Steven Johnson -- a 6th-round pick in the 1988 NFL Draft.

In the docs, Dell says Sonya "began her extramarital affair with Mr. Johnson during the marriage and prior to the date of separation, and she lied to [Dell] each time she cheated on him."

Dell, in the docs, says Sonya is actually living with Johnson in Tennessee ... and claims she should not be entitled to alimony because of it.

For her part, Sonya said in responding documents that she is NOT living with Johnson -- claiming she's currently living on her own because Dell will not allow her to live at their home.

Sonya added that she is, however, currently in a dating relationship ... but denied cheating on Dell, saying the relationship began "months after" she and Dell agreed to legally separate in March 2020.

Sonya also said Dell cheated on her during the marriage ... claiming he hooked up with different women, and that family and close friends knew about it.

As we previously reported, Sonya -- who married Dell in 1988 -- filed for divorce back on June 14.

Johnson, meanwhile, was a solid player for Virginia Tech from 1984 to 1987, playing in 44 games while piling up 1,058 receiving yards and 8 receiving TDs.

The 56-year-old went on to play just one year for the Pats, starting 3 games in the 1988 season.
